Ubiquity should expose search and bookmark keywords
So far many of us have used search and bookmark keywords to get some of the functionality of Ubiquity, namely parametrized searches. All these keywords should be exposed through Ubiquity, so that I don't have to remember which commands to issue through Ubiquity and which through the AwsomeBar.
And maybe more radically: just merge Ubiquity and the AwsomeBar. Instead of Ctrl-Space we say Ctrl-L, done. Entering a URL is a special kind of Ubiquity command, one where the verb is implied. Same for bookmark keywords.
